SSA are working on behalf of our client, a leading design & build contractor delivering complex projects across the industrial, manufacturing, food, pharmaceutical and logistics sectors throughout the UK.

With a strong reputation for delivering technically challenging schemes, the business is committed to driving sustainability across its operations and is looking to expand its Environmental & Sustainability team with the appointment of two Project Sustainability Leads.

The Role

An exciting opportunity has arisen for a Project Sustainability Lead to join the team on major construction projects based around the Bristol, Bridgwater and Trowbridge area.

Reporting into the Sustainability team, you will provide technical sustainability support to project teams, ensuring environmental compliance, driving best practice and helping projects achieve their sustainability and certification objectives.

You will work closely with clients, consultants and operational teams to embed sustainability throughout the project lifecycle.

Key Responsibilities

  • Act as the sustainability lead for assigned construction projects.
  • Provide technical advice on environmental compliance and sustainable construction practices.
  • Support the delivery of project sustainability strategies and business ESG objectives.
  • Carry out regular site inspections and environmental audits.
  • Prepare and maintain environmental documentation, including Construction Environmental Management Plans (CEMPs) and Pollution Incident Response Plans.
  • Support projects in achieving environmental certifications such as BREEAM and LEED.
  • Monitor project sustainability performance and provide regular reporting to project teams.
  • Engage with clients, consultants and the supply chain to ensure sustainability requirements are achieved.
  • Support environmental planning conditions and project compliance obligations.
  • Promote continuous improvement and sustainability best practice across multiple projects.
